Norma Romero Vasquez walks the railway line Feb. 14 in La Patrona, Mexico. Romero and a group of women in the hamlet have fed migrants passing through for the past 20 years, despite having scant resources. (CNS photo / David Agren)

“When someone steals another's clothes, we call them a thief. Should we not give the same name to one who could clothe the naked and does not? The bread in your cupboard belongs to the hungry; the coat unused in your closet belongs to the one who needs it; the shoes rotting in your closet belong to the one who has no shoes; the money which you hoard up belongs to the poor.”

- Basil of Caesarea (St. Basil the Great), bishop of Caesarea Mazaca in Cappadocia, Asia Minor during the 4th century
